The video discusses the escalating trade tensions between the US and China, highlighting President Trump's threats to impose new tariffs on Chinese imports and China's immediate response. The US aims to reduce its trade deficit with China by $200 billion. The video also touches on other global trade tensions initiated by US protectionism, including tariffs on steel and aluminum from the EU, Mexico, and Canada.
